Spouse(s)/Partner(s) and Child(ren):

Jean-Baptiste  married  Elisabeth LAMAX dite LEMAIRE 6 June 1735 in Montréal, Canada, New France .  Elisabeth LAMAX dite LEMAIRE  was born 11 September 1698 in Durham, New Hampshire, New England .  Elisabeth died 4 April 1737 in Montréal, Canada, New France . 

Jean-Baptiste  married  (2) Marie-Josephe DUPUIS dite ST-PIERRE 7 May 1770 in Montréal, Province of Québec, Canada .  Marie-Josephe DUPUIS dite ST-PIERRE  was born 14 September 1708 in Québec, Canada, New France .  Marie-Josephe died 5 January 1791 in Montréal, Lower Canada .  Marie-Josephe was the child of Madeleine RENAUD.

Jean-Baptiste JETTE died 22 May 1778 in Montréal, Province of Québec, Canada .

Québec Place Names Through History

Québec has been described by several names during different periods of its history. Knowing the period name can make older records easier to recognize.

Early 1600s–1760
Canada, New France
1760–1763
Canada
1763–1791
Province of Québec
1791–1867
Lower Canada
1867–present
Québec, Canada
